Brennan Hurley was the best pitcher in Eastern Missouri this week. He won two games and struck out 18 batters.
In the ongoing battle for first place, Elsberry beat Montgomery County this week, 4-1 on Thursday.
Elsberry sits in first place in the league at 9-1 (16-4 overall).
Montgomery County's pitching was especially stingy this week, allowing 20 hits and six walks to lead the league in both categories. The Wildcats' pitchers have been charged with only 126 hits and have struck out 115 batters.
Jackson Bishop is tops on the staff with 60 Ks.

Brennan Wells finished his week with 12 hits, tops in the league. He is tenth in the league with 22 hits this year, and has a .449 batting average.
Josh Phillips threw a shutout as he led Elsberry to victory over Wellsville, 10-0, on Thursday. He pitched four scoreless innings and struck out six, while giving up three hits.
